Released in 2012, The Vow is a drama and romance film directed by Michael Sucsy, running about 104 minutes.

What it’s about. Happy young married couple Paige and Leo are, well, happy. Then a car accident puts Paige into a life-threatening coma. Upon awakening she has lost the previous five years of memories, including those of her beloved Leo, her wedding, a confusing relationship with her parents, or the ending of her relationship with her ex-fiance. Despite these complications, Leo endeavors to win her heart again and rebuild their marriage.

Who’s in it. The Vow stars Rachel McAdams as Paige Collins, Channing Tatum as Leo Collins, Sam Neill as Bill Thornton and Scott Speedman as Jeremy, among others.

How it landed. With an audience score of 7.2/10, The Vow has been warmly received by audiences. It went on to earn $196.1M at the box office.
